If Howe plays defensive forward with Mihocek and McStay as the 2 KPFs then it really lessens the need to have one of the rucks playing significant time forward, which then brings into question whether you need to carry 2 rucks (Cox & Cameron). Also consider that Melb will most definitely run with only 1 ruck in Gawn. The complexity is that I don't trust Cameron to be competitive enough in another final (after his Swans non-showing) and you could maybe make the same argument about Cox being unable to run with Gawn all game.

So, for mine, you're almost forced to play 2 rucks with one spending significant minutes on the pine and this will be exacerbated if you move Howe forward.

The other option which is totally left field ..play Frampton + Murphy as your 2 KP defenders; drop Howe and bring Darce back in and release him forward to play a defensive + dangerous KP forward ..not gonna happen but an interesting mix nontheless.
 
So we’re playing either Brisbane Melbourne or Port.

Brisbane are playing St Kilda at the Gabba Saturday twilight
Port are playing Richmond in Adelaide on Sunday arvo
Melbourne are playing Swans in Sydney Sunday arvo

If all 3 win their games, we play Melbourne.

If 1 of them loses, we play that loser.

If 2 or more lose then there’s a bit more to it.
